Deepnest

Deepnest is a specialized nesting application designed for optimizing material usage in CNC machines, particularly laser and plasma cutters. It leverages computational geometry to improve efficiency, making it ideal for manufacturers and engineers looking to reduce waste and costs in their production processes.

Deepnest optimizes the layout of materials for CNC machines, minimizing waste and maximizing material usage.

Pros

  • + Open-source software with a focus on computational geometry for efficient material nesting
  • + Specifically designed for laser and plasma cutters, catering to a niche but valuable use case
  • + Potential to reduce waste and costs in manufacturing processes

Cons

  • - Lack of active development and maintenance since 2020
  • - High number of unresolved issues and bugs
  • - Unknown licensing terms, which may pose legal uncertainties for users

FreeCAD

FreeCAD is a feature-rich, open-source 3D parametric modeler that offers a comprehensive toolset for CAD enthusiasts and professionals. It supports a wide range of design workflows, including product design, architecture, and mechanical engineering, making it an excellent alternative to proprietary CAD software.

FreeCAD enables users to create, modify, and analyze 3D models using parametric design principles.

Pros

  • + Open-source and free to use
  • + Rich set of tools and plugins for various design workflows
  • + Cross-platform compatibility
  • + Active and supportive community

Cons

  • - Steep learning curve for new users
  • - Occasional instability in newer versions
